Every year the National Selection Conference is the core session of the European Youth Parliament Germany. Since 1990 this session takes place – with the aim to select two delegations to represent Germany on the International Sessions of the European Youth Parliament. In Schwerin 12 schools from all over Germany will compete in the National Selection Conference with 8 students each. During these five days in Schwerin and Dreilützow the young people will have the opportunity to exchange ideas and discuss current topics of European politics.
The European Youth Parliament (EYP) brings together young people from 33 European countries. At more than 80 sessions per year, we debate and discuss hot topics of the European agenda. The EYP represents a unique platform with the aim of involving young people to actively take part in Europe’s development. While developing their inter-personal, analytical and language skills the delegates are also introduced to the vast cultural diversity of Europe. The ‘flagship’ events of the EYP are its annual three International Sessions.

On Sunday, 1 May the 21st National Selection Conference of EYP Germany came to an end after 110 delegates from all over Germany had debated their resolutions on current European topics. The two best delegations were selected by a jury to represent Germany at the next International Sessions of the European Youth Parliament.
The delegation of Stadtgymnasium Detmold will participate in the International Session in Zagreb, Croatia in September 2011 and the delegation of Gymnasium Oberalster in Hamburg will go to the International Session in Istanbul, Turkey in spring 2012.

Congratulations! The following 12 schools have now been selected for the 21. National Selection Conference 2011 of EYP Germany in Schwerin from a total 78 applications:
All schools had to write a resolution with their proposals to reconcile European values and world religions in a more and more culturally diverse European Union. 30 jurors then evaluated their resolutions and selected the 12 best schools to participate in the National Selection Conference. In Schwerin they will compete for participation at the next two International Sessions of the European Youth Parliament in Zagreb, Croatia (Autumn 2011) and Istanbul, Turkey (Spring 2012).
